What Are Wafer Head Self-Drilling Screws?
Wafer head self-drilling screws are specialized fasteners designed for efficient and secure fastening in various applications. The unique design of the wafer head allows for a larger surface area, providing better load distribution and decreased chances of stripping. Unlike traditional screws, self-drilling screws come with a sharp point that eliminates the need for pre-drilling, allowing for quicker and more efficient installation.
Advantages of Wafer Head Self-Drilling Screws
1. Time Efficiency One of the primary reasons contractors and manufacturers favor wafer head self-drilling screws is their time-saving capability. Traditional screws require pre-drilled holes, a process that can add significant labor and time to a project. With self-drilling screws, the sharp tip can penetrate the material directly, making the installation process much faster.
2. Versatility These screws are suitable for use with a variety of materials, including metal, wood, and composite materials. This versatility makes them an ideal choice for different applications, be it in residential construction, automotive assembly, or industrial manufacturing.
3. Increased Holding Power The wafer head design provides a larger bearing surface, leading to improved holding power. This is particularly advantageous in applications where a secure fastener is essential to the integrity of the structure, such as roofing panels or metal cladding.
4. Reduced Risk of Damage When using standard screws, there’s always a risk of splitting the material or damaging the surface. However, self-drilling screws are designed to minimize this risk. The drilling action creates a hole that fits the screw perfectly, reducing the likelihood of material failure.
5. Corrosion Resistance Many wafer head self-drilling screws are made from stainless steel or coated with a corrosion-resistant finish. This property makes them an excellent choice for outdoor applications or environments where moisture exposure is a concern, thereby increasing the longevity of the installation.
Considerations When Purchasing
When looking to buy wafer head self-drilling screws, several factors should be considered to ensure you are getting the right product for your needs. First, assess the material you will be fastening and choose a screw with appropriate thread design and length. The diameter and head style should also suit your application, and it’s crucial to select screws that meet any specific industry standards required for your project.
Additionally, consider the supplier's reputation and product quality. Not all screws are created equal, and sourcing from a reliable manufacturer can ensure that you receive durable and efficient fasteners.
